The club
was formed in 1965 by a few enthusiastic people who were
interested in the restoration and use of motorcycles over
30 years of age. The club has a membership of 300 and is
well known throughout Northern Ireland. We have close
links with various other clubs in both Scotland and the
Republic of Ireland. We are affiliated to The Association of Old Vehicle Clubs in N. Ireland better known as "the AOVC"![]() Photo taken on recent Jack McKendry Memorial Run We meet on the 2nd Tuesday of each month (excluding July) in the Knockbracken Hall Knockbracken Health Care Park in the grounds of the old Purdysburn Hospital Saintfield Road Belfast. We have a friendly meeting at which there are club speakers, slide shows, quiz nights and displays of member's motorcycles. During the 4 summer months we have regular Tuesday night runs commencing at various venues. These have proven to be very popular with the members. We have 6 Saturday runs and 2 Sunday runs and a special home and away to Scotland with the West of Scotland VMCC. Listed among our distinguished members were Stanley Woods, Rex McCandless and Artie Bell to name but a few. |
